The entire gross floor area of a LEED project must be certified under a single rating system and is subject to all prerequisites and attempted credits in that rating system, regardless of mixed construction or space usage type. SITES provides no credits for buildings as it was designed not only as a stand-alone rating system, but also so that portions of it could be incorporated into future versions of LEED. . The WELL Building Standard was launched by the International WELL Building of Institute (IWBI) in 2014 as the first building standard to explore the relationship between a building and the health and wellness of its occupants. LEED, which stands for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design, is one ofif not the mostwidely used green building rating certification in the construction and development industry. Envision can be used by virtually all types of infrastructure organizations, including water and wastewater utilities, for all types of projects. Contact us. | Terms of Use For example, the New York City Department of Environmental Protection is using it on several projects, including the Hannah Street Pumping Station, and the Massachusetts Water Resources Authority is planning to use it on some projects. Most of the anecdotal information ISI receives is from press releases, reports from consultants who are using the tool with public sector clients, and other sources.
